Carl Ally

Carl Ally

American advertising executive (1924–1999)


Carl Joseph Ally (31 March 1924 – 15 February 1999) was an American advertising executive who founded Ally & Gargano.[1]

He was inducted in the American Advertising Federation Hall of Fame.[2][3]

He served in World War II as a fighter pilot, for which he was awarded the Distinguished Flying Cross.[4]
